简要描述
请求URL
{{adminHost:8181}}/taskInfo/getRunningAppliList
请求方式
字段名 |
示例值 |
必选 |
类型 |
说明 |
adminKey |
603284317954637824 |
是 |
string |
该参数为后台管理接入凭证,在LarkXR3.3后台接入管理中查看 |
timestamp |
8641706679604867 |
是 |
string |
发送请求时的时间戳,单位为毫秒 |
signature |
9A02B47AE67664D80A2ED13FC2B1691512613790 |
是 |
string |
该参数为密钥签名。将adminKey(LarkXR3.2后台接入管理中查看)和adminSecret(LarkXR3.3后台中接入管理查看)和当前时间戳(long型数值)按字母序排序,然后进行SHA-1摘要签名。请参考【获取凭证签名】的样例 |
请求Query参数
参数名 |
示例值 |
必选 |
类型 |
说明 |
appliId |
|
是 |
long |
应用ID,不为空时返回特定应用的运行数量 |
appliType |
14,2 |
是 |
array |
应用类型,多个类型时,以逗号分割。1:独占GPU、2:共享GPU、3:VR(SteamVR)、5:VR(SteamVR:依赖Steam)、6:VR(Nvidia)、7:VR(OpenXR)、9:AR(PXY)、11:AR(Nvidia)、13:SR(共享GPU-UE像素流送)】 、14:SR(2D共享))不为空时返回特定应用类型运行数量 |
serverId |
c255ced0be4451c5ba5524b926a53816 |
否 |
string |
渲染节点ID,不为空时返回特定节点上运行数量 |
wsId |
Jx3wQMD |
否 |
string |
工作空间ID,不为空时返回特定工作空间上运行数量 |
taskId |
|
否 |
long |
TaskId,若task运行结束,则返回为空 |
clientIp |
|
否 |
string |
客户端Ip,若该客户端离线,则返回为空 |
page |
|
是 |
int |
无 |
pageSize |
|
是 |
int |
无 |
成功返回示例
{
"code": 1000,
"message": "Success",
"result": {
"records": [
{
"taskId": "1202935225147981824",
"status": 3,
"startProcType": 0,
"startAt": "1706843707148",
"endAt": "0",
"serverId": "c255ced0be4451c5ba5524b926a53816",
"serverIp": "192.168.0.28",
"publicIp": "",
"clientIp": "192.168.0.28",
"appliId": "1199762458126843904",
"appliType": 2,
"accessType": 1,
"wsId": "Jx3wQMD1",
"limitMaxFps": 1,
"offScreen": 1,
"useGamepad": 0,
"dcs": 1,
"playMode": 1,
"scs": 0,
"audioInput": 0,
"audioInputAutoStart": 0,
"videoInput": 0,
"videoInputAutoStart": 0,
"videoInputCnt": 1,
"liveStreaming": 0,
"qpMin": 20,
"qpMax": 35,
"taskCloseType": 0,
"delayCloseDuration": 20,
"reqGpuMemMax": 0,
"useWebCodec": 0,
"preferDecoder": "h264",
"playerMode": 0,
"playerListToggle": 1,
"adminViewer": 0,
"reserveFlag": 0,
"clientStartSuccess": 1,
"clientSuccessDate": "1706843708664",
"useSdkFlag": 0,
"createDate": "1706843707148",
"updateDate": "1706843709881",
"appliName": "test33",
"wm": "1"
}
],
"total": "1",
"size": "15",
"current": "1",
"orders": [],
"optimizeCountSql": true,
"searchCount": true,
"pages": "1"
}
}
成功返回示例的参数说明
参数名 |
类型 |
说明 |
code |
string |
无 |
message |
string |
无 |
result |
object |
无 |
records |
array |
无 |
records.appliName |
string |
应用名称 |
records.taskId |
string |
任务Id |
records.status |
string |
运行状态,3运行中,9已结束 |
records.startProcType |
string |
独占模式下启动模式,大部分为标准模式:0,少部分为兼容模式:1 |
records.startAt |
string |
开始时间,时间戳(ms) |
records.endAt |
string |
结束时间,时间戳(ms) |
records.serverId |
string |
无 |
records.serverIp |
string |
无 |
records.publicIp |
string |
服务器公网ip |
records.clientIp |
string |
客户端ip |
records.appliId |
string |
应用Id |
records.appliType |
string |
应用类型: 1:独占GPU、2:共享GPU、3:VR(SteamVR)、5:VR(SteamVR:依赖Steam)、6:VR(Nvidia)、7:VR(OpenXR)、9:AR(PXY)、11:AR(Nvidia)、13:SR(共享GPU-UE像素流送)】 、14:SR(2D共享)) |
records.accessType |
string |
1:公开应用、 0:私有应用 |
records.wsId |
string |
工作空间Id |
records.limitMaxFps |
string |
在共享模式下是否限制应用本身的帧率,默认为1;0:否,1:是 |
records.offScreen |
string |
是否离屏渲染,离屏渲染时能减少部分资源消耗,默认是1。 0:不是。1:是 |
records.useGamepad |
string |
该应用是否使用手柄,默认为0;0:不使用,1:使用 |
records.dcs |
string |
应用级别是否支持数据通道服务,1支持,0不支持 |
records.playMode |
string |
应用级别是否支持互动模式,1支持,0不支持 |
records.scs |
string |
应用是否使用智能语音服务,1使用,0不使用 |
records.audioInput |
string |
是否开启客户端音频(麦克风)输入功能,1开启,0不开启 |
records.audioInputAutoStart |
string |
是否自动开启麦克风,1开启,0不开启 |
records.videoInput |
string |
是否开启客户端视频(摄像头)输入功能,1开启,0不开启 |
records.videoInputAutoStart |
string |
是否自动开启摄像头 |
records.videoInputCnt |
string |
应用使用的摄像头数量 |
records.liveStreaming |
string |
是否开启直播推流,1开启,0不开启 |
records.qpMin |
string |
编码qp最小值 |
records.qpMax |
string |
编码qp最大值 |
records.taskCloseType |
string |
实例关闭方式:0即时关闭(默认)、1延迟关闭 |
records.delayCloseDuration |
string |
延迟关闭的延迟时间,单位秒,默认20秒 |
records.reqGpuMemMax |
string |
最大GPU显存需求量(单位M),用于分配请求时检查显存是否充足,默认值0:不考虑当前应用显存需求,只检查当前GPU显存使用量 |
records.useWebCodec |
string |
是否使用WebCodec,0:不使用、1:使用 |
records.preferDecoder |
string |
优先使用的解码格式标准:’auto’ 、’vp8’ 、 ‘vp9’ 、 ‘h264’ 、 ‘h265’ 、’hevc’ 、’av1’ 、’av1x’,默认值h264 |
records.playerMode |
string |
应用级别是否支持互动模式,1支持,0不支持 |
records.playerListToggle |
string |
演示/互动模式是否显示玩家列表,默认为1;0:否,1:是 |
records.adminViewer |
string |
是否是远程桌面功能。0:否 1:是 |
records.reserveFlag |
string |
是否使用了预启动。0:否 1:是 |
records.clientStartSuccess |
string |
客户端是否成功启动。0:否 1:是 |
records.clientSuccessDate |
string |
客户端成功启动的时间戳(ms) |
records.useSdkFlag |
string |
是否使用了SDK |
records.createDate |
string |
无 |
records.updateDate |
string |
无 |
total |
string |
无 |
size |
string |
无 |
current |
string |
无 |
orders |
array |
无 |
optimizeCountSql |
string |
无 |
searchCount |
string |
无 |
pages |
string |
无 |
备注